Can X-ray image intensifiers be used in combination with other imaging modalities, such as ultrasound or MRI?

X-ray image intensifiers are typically used in conjunction with fluoroscopy to visualize real-time X-ray images. While they cannot be directly combined with ultrasound or MRI modalities due to their different imaging principles, they can complement these modalities in certain scenarios. For example, in interventional procedures, X-ray image intensifiers may be used alongside ultrasound guidance to provide real-time visualization of needle placement or device positioning. Similarly, in intraoperative settings, X-ray image intensifiers may be utilized alongside MRI to provide additional anatomical information or verify device placement. However, direct integration of X-ray image intensifiers with ultrasound or MRI systems is not feasible due to the fundamental differences in imaging technology.
